Originally released in 1983. Shaolin Drunkard is a action/comedy film. directed by Yuen Woo-Ping.

Starring Yuen Yat-Choh, Yuen Shun-Yi, and Yuen Cheung-Yan

Synopsis

This very strange movie shows the sort of thing Yuen Woo-ping will do when he is left to his own designs and imagination. Even strange for him, this movie involves vampires, huge monster toads, and drunk monks. For some of the effects puppets were used, including a very creepy/realistic dummy version of the Drunk Monk. The fight scenes are very creative and show off Yuen Woo-ping's weird sense of style and choreography.
